Our out of pocket costs are multiple office visit co-pays for all of our pre-op requirements and we have to pay for the nutrition class. Inpatient services (hospital services) are all covered 100% with a possible separate surgeon fee. Jury is still out on the separate surgeon fee. I've been curious about the contracted fees as well, but haven't come up with anything yet. The same insurance company may have different contracts/converage between different employers.
